average rate of change:
($750 - $350) / (2014 - 2010) = $400 / (4 years) = $100 per year
initial value:
$350
B. Take 2010 to be year 0. Then for year <em>x</em> = 0, the fee is <em>y</em> = $350.
If the fee increases at a rate of $100 per year, this means that when <em>x</em> = 1, <em>y</em> = $350 + $100 = $450. So the graph of the function that models the dog-walking fee is a line that passes through the points (0, 350) and (1, 450), adn the slope of this line is
(450 - 350) / (1 - 0) = 100/1 = 100
which is the same as the average rate of change.
Using the point-slope formula for a line, the equation you want is then
<em>y</em> - 350 = 100 (<em>x</em> - 0)
<em>y</em> - 350 = 100<em>x</em>
<em>y</em> = 100<em>x</em> + 350

Answer:
70 cars per year.
Step-by-step explanation:
Given:
In 1984 a locally-owned car company sold 2,743 cars.
In 2003, the car sales rose to 4,069.
Question asked:
What was the average rate of change for the total number of cars sold?
Solution:
In 2003 number of cars sold = 4069
In 1984 number of cars sold = 2743
Change in the number of car sold = 4069 - 2743
= 1326
Now, time interval between 2003 and 1984 = 19


Thus, the average rate of change for the total number of cars sold is 70 cars per year.
